MicroStrategy Inc. (MSTR) has been identified by Validea's research as the highest-rated stock according to the Quantitative Momentum Investor model, a strategy developed by Wesley Gray. The model, which screens for stocks with strong and consistent intermediate-term relative performance, assigned MSTR a score of 72%. While MSTR passed the critical "Twelve Minus One Momentum" test, its overall rating is tempered by neutral scores on "Return Consistency" and "Seasonality". Crucially, the 72% score falls below the 80% threshold that the model typically requires to indicate 'some interest' and well below the 90% 'strong interest' level. This suggests that while MSTR exhibits positive momentum attributes, it does not fully meet the rigorous criteria for a high-conviction signal from this specific quantitative strategy, primarily due to a lack of consistent performance patterns.
